      Job Description

      SUMMARY
      The Clinical Pharmacy Care Coordinator member supports the operations of the Clinical Pharmacist Provider Program. This role is essential in maintaining an active patient pool, ensuring continuity of care, and facilitating patient engagement in pharmacist-led services.
       
      SUPERVISION
      • The Clinical Pharmacy Care Coordinator will report directly to the Clinical Pharmacy Manager.
      • This position will be on site at the Chester pharmacy location and will require travel to various locations.
       
      D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
       
      Patient Scheduling & Outreach
      • Maintain and update the patient pool for the Clinical Pharmacist Program.
      • Call patients for appointment reminders and reschedule missed or canceled appointments.
      • Contact patients referred by primary care providers to facilitate enrollment into pharmacist-led protocols {hypertension, diabetes, asthma/COPD, smoking cessation, weight management, and medication therapy management (MTM)].
      • Conduct outreach to patients identified by the clinical pharmacist as meeting referral criteria through standing orders (e.g., recent PCP visits requiring MTM or smoking cessation support).
      • Schedule patients in accordance with established clinic workflows and EMR protocols.
       
      Communication & Coordination
      • Serve as a liaison between patients, the clinical pharmacist, and primary care providers to ensure smooth scheduling and follow-up.
      • Document outreach attempts, patient responses, and scheduling outcomes in the EMR or designated tracking system.
      • Provide the pharmacist with weekly updates on outreach outcomes, patient enrollment status, and scheduling challenges.
      Program Support
      • Maintain organized tracking lists for referrals, appointments, and patient follow-up.
      • Ensure appointment slots for the clinical pharmacist are efficiently utilized.
      • Support quality improvement efforts by identifying barriers to patient engagement (e.g., transportation issues, language needs).
      • Assist in the development and distribution of patient-facing communications (letters, texts, or calls) related to program participation.
       
      Compliance & Professionalism
      • Adhere to all HIPAA and confidentiality standards when handling patient information.
      • Maintain professional communication with patients, providers, and team members.
      • Participate in staff meetings, trainings, and performance reviews to support program development and quality standards.
       
      QUALIFICATIONS
      • Bachelor’s degree (preferred)
      • Minimum of 2 years working as a medical assistant or patient services administrator
      • Proficiency with Office 365 (Word, Excel, Outlook)
      • Strong organizational and communication skills
      • Ability to multitask in a fast-paced, client-focused environment
      • Experience working with diverse populations and community health programs
      • Experience working with EMRs (preferred)
      • Bi-lingual in Spanish (preferred)
